Block

#21,117,438
Block Number
21,117,438 @ 03/11/2025, 14:29:20
Status
Finalized
ID
0x014239fec9af4ab3fe07f48da978fdf53f983ac16510cf028c2b0a91b032d8b0
Transactions
Gas Used
8331559/40000000 (20.83% Used)
Total Score
2,061,769,413 (+98)
Rewards
27.30 VTHO